家族姓氏类名:FamilyPerson
属性:
surname 姓
name 名
方法:
setSurname 设置姓
setName 设置名
完成任务
1.实例化三个对象,一个父亲father,一个大儿子sonone,一个二儿子sontwo
2.调用setSurname为姓赋值(例如:张、李、王)
3.调用setName为三个对象的名赋值
4.显示三个对象的姓名
5. 调用setSurname给父亲、大儿子、二儿子改姓
6.再次显示三个对象的姓名
package FamilyPerson;
public class FamilyPerson {
private String surname;
public String getSurname() {
return surname;
}
public FamilyPerson() {
}
public FamilyPerson(String surname){
}
public FamilyPerson(String surname, String name) {
this.surname = surname;
this.name = name;
}
public String getName() {
return name;
}
private String name;
public void setSurname(String surname){
this.surname = surname;
}
public void setName(String name){
this.name = name;
}
public static void main(String[] args) {
FamilyPerson father = new FamilyPerson();
father.setSurname("张");
father.setName("三");
System.out.println(father.surname+father.name);
FamilyPerson sonone = new FamilyPerson();
sonone.setSurname("李");
sonone.setName("二");
System.out.println(sonone.surname+sonone.name);
FamilyPerson sontwo = new FamilyPerson();
sontwo.setSurname("王");
sontwo.setName("五");
System.out.println(sontwo.surname+sontwo.name);
father.setSurname("王");
sonone.setSurname("张");
sontwo.setSurname("李");
System.out.println(father.surname+father.name);
System.out.println(sonone.surname+sonone.name);
System.out.println(sontwo.surname+sontwo.name);
}